| Torchlight Parade |
6-9 p.m. Free Event: The best views are from anywhere you can see Peak 9. Watch as skiers and boarders from the Breckenridge Ski Resort start the evening with a dazzling light procession from the top of Peak 9 down to The Village at Breckenridge. |

| Fireworks Show |
9-10 p.m. Free Event: Location: Main Street in Breckenridge, these fireworks can be seen from most locations in downtown Breckenridge. The fireworks display is in its new location between Peak 8 and 9. This new location will have a better view from town than previous years, and with clear skies, these fireworks can be seen from most locations in downtown Breckenridge.

Yamn is a four-piece, high-energy, smooth sonic explosion. “They are masters of the modern day craft of progressive-electro-trance-fusion, executed with Colorado Jam Rock enthusiasm” (Tonglen). In 2007 Yamn’s members joined together in Breckenridge, Colorado. Soon after, the guys hit the road to play live shows and create an atmosphere for concert-goers exuding freedom and creativity. Ever since, their sound, stage production, and fan base continues to build.
